#B5BAFF Hex Color Code

#B5BAFF

The Hexadecimal Color #B5BAFF is a contrast shade of Light Steel Blue. #B5BAFF RGB value is rgb(181, 186, 255). RGB Color Model of #B5BAFF consists of 70% red, 72% green and 100% blue. HSL color Mode of #B5BAFF has 236°(degrees) Hue, 100% Saturation and 85% Lightness. #B5BAFF color has an wavelength of 471.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B5BAFF is #CCCCF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B5BAFF is #BBF. The Closest Color to #B5BAFF is #B0C4DE. Official Name of #B5BAFF Hex Code is Perano.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B5BAFF is 29 Cyan 27 Magenta 0 Yellow 0 Black and #B5BAFF CMY is 29, 27,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B5BAFF is hsl(236,100,85,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(236, 29, 100).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B5BAFF is 54.66, 52.16, 101.78.
Hex8 Value of #B5BAFF is #B5BAFFFF. Decimal Value of #B5BAFF is 11909887 and Octal Value of #B5BAFF is 55335377. Binary Value of #B5BAFF is 10110101, 10111010, 11111111 and Android of #B5BAFF is 4290099967 / 0xffb5baff.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B5BAFF is 0.262, 0.25, 0.25 and YIQ Color Space of #B5BAFF is 192.371, -25.1492, 20.4153.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B5BAFF is 45.93, 50.7, 100.96.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B5BAFF is 77.38, 13.31, -34.56.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B5BAFF is 77.38, -6.49, -57.77.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B5BAFF is 77.38, 37.03, 291.06. Hunter Lab variable of #B5BAFF is 72.22, 8.71, -33.0.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B5BAFF

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
